PRESIDENT HICHILEMA ARRIVES IN JAPAN

Fellow citizens,

We have arrived safely in Tokyo for a working visit, at the invitation of His Excellency, Mr. Shigeru Ishiba, the Prime Minister of Japan.

We thank you for your prayers and support.

Hakainde Hichilema,
President of the Republic of Zambia.
